Warrington Street Pastors
Also known as: None
Warrington Street Pastors are identifiable, trained and vetted volunteers who patrol the streets during Friday and Saturday nights, supporting the night time economy in Warrington Town Centre. Carrying supplies of water, flip flops and available to offer free support and advice, they help reduce crime and provide care during busy periods in the town centre pub and night club locality.

When was Warrington Street Pastors registered as a charity?
Warrington Street Pastors was registered with the Charity Commission for England and Wales on 22 January 2016 as charity number 1165284. It has been registered for 10 years.
Who runs Warrington Street Pastors?
Warrington Street Pastors is governed by a board of 4 trustees. The chair of trustees is Andrea Jane Whitehead. Trustees are legally responsible for the charity's governance and are listed in full on its profile.
